Track 01

Advancements in Ocular Diagnostics

This track focuses on the latest innovations in ocular diagnostic technologies, including imaging techniques and biomarker identification. Participants will explore how these advancements enhance the accuracy of disease detection and management in ophthalmology.

Track 02

Clinical Studies in Retinal Disorders

This session will present recent clinical studies addressing various retinal disorders, including age-related macular degeneration and diabetic retinopathy. Emphasis will be placed on novel therapeutic approaches and their clinical implications.

Track 03

Corneal Research and Innovations

This track will delve into current research on corneal diseases, including keratoconus and corneal dystrophies. Discussions will highlight innovative treatment options and surgical techniques aimed at improving corneal health.

Track 04

Glaucoma Management Strategies

This session will cover contemporary strategies for the management of glaucoma, including pharmacological and surgical interventions. Experts will discuss the challenges and successes in optimizing patient outcomes.

Track 05

Cataract Surgery: Techniques and Outcomes

This track will examine the latest techniques in cataract surgery, including phacoemulsification and femtosecond laser-assisted surgery. Participants will review clinical outcomes and patient satisfaction metrics associated with these procedures.

Track 06

Vision Rehabilitation Practices

This session will focus on the multidisciplinary approaches to vision rehabilitation for patients with visual impairments. Topics will include adaptive technologies and therapeutic interventions that enhance quality of life.

Track 07

Translational Research in Ophthalmology

This track will explore the bridge between laboratory research and clinical application in ophthalmology. Participants will discuss how translational research is shaping future therapies and diagnostic tools.

Track 08

Pediatric Ophthalmology: Challenges and Solutions

This session will address unique challenges in pediatric ophthalmology, including congenital disorders and amblyopia. Experts will share insights on effective screening, diagnosis, and treatment strategies for children.

Track 09

Innovations in Vision Technology

This track will showcase cutting-edge technologies in vision science, including artificial intelligence and telemedicine applications. Discussions will focus on how these innovations are transforming patient care and clinical practice.

Track 10

Ocular Pharmacology and Therapeutics

This session will cover the latest developments in ocular pharmacology, including novel drug delivery systems and therapeutic agents. Participants will examine the implications of these advancements for treating various ocular conditions.

Track 11

Ethics and Policy in Ophthalmology

This track will explore the ethical considerations and policy implications surrounding ophthalmic practice and research. Discussions will include patient consent, data privacy, and equitable access to care.
